Enablement Tech Planning & Analysis, Senior Associate

JPMorgan Chase Bank, N.A.
Plano, TX
Job Description

We are looking for a candidate to join the FP&A team supporting Global Technology. The team is responsible for providing value-added financial reporting, planning/forecasting, and analysis to help our Global Technology organization improve financial performance, achieve key business priorities, and make informed decisions.

As an Enablement Tech Planning & Analysis Associate within the FP&A team supporting Global Technology, you will have the opportunity to lead projects that promote global consistency and create synergies across the team. You will provide responsive support to executive ad-hoc requests and act as a key liaison to the business and Technology Group Owner CFOs. Your role will involve performing variance analysis, enhancing controls, and conducting financial analyses to identify opportunities for business improvement. You will also develop management presentations and reports, utilizing your strong design acumen and expertise in Excel and PowerPoint.

Job responsibilities:
  • Self-start and lead projects to drive global consistency and create synergies across the team.
  • Provide a high level of responsiveness to executive ad-hoc requests related to results, presentation development, and analysis to key stakeholders for multiple products
  • Acting as a key liaison to the business / Technology Group Owner CFOs & wider Finance team
  • Perform variance analysis to understand the key drivers of the results and provide commentary explaining changes from prior forecasts/budgets.
  • Enhance controls and streamline processes through automation where possible.
  • Conduct analyses from financials to understand business drivers to identify opportunities to improve business results
  • Develop mock-ups quickly and iteratively for management presentations, reports, and dashboards
  • Organize complex information in a strategic and compelling way, demonstrating strong design acumen and expertise in Excel and PowerPoint techniques.
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ills:
  • BA/BS in Finance, Economics, Accounting or other related area
  • Minimum of 4+ years of relevant Financial Services experience.
  • Strong technical and analytical skills, including proficiency with Excel, PowerPoint, Essbase, and other financial applications.
  • Inquisitive, enthusiastic and diligent, and capable of challenging peers.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ills with the ability to articulate complex issues clearly.
  • Highly motivated and able to maintain composure in a fast-paced environment and prioritize projects accordingly.
  • Desire and ability to understand and effectively utilize MIS reporting systems
  • Integrity in handling highly sensitive and confidential information.
  • Knowledge and understanding of financial principles and ability to link results to activities
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ills:
  • Team player with the ability to be respected as a trusted partner for the Business, Finance, and F&BM teams.
  • Experience with Essbase, PI, Tableau, Alteryx, Python or Qlikview a plus
